How much do research civil engineer jobs pay per year?

As of Aug 19, 2026, the average yearly pay for research civil engineer in Washington is $93,636.00,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$76,400.00 and $111,600.00 per year,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What is a research civil engineer?

A Research Civil Engineer applies scientific principles to study, develop, and improve civil engineering materials, structures, and technologies. They conduct experiments, analyze data, and create models to solve engineering challenges. Their work often supports infrastructure development, environmental sustainability, and construction efficiency. Research Civil Engineers may collaborate with universities, government agencies, or private companies to advance industry knowledge.

What types of projects and research topics might I work on as a research civil engineer?

As a Research Civil Engineer, your projects may involve studying new materials, developing sustainable construction methods, improving infrastructure resilience, or analyzing structural performance under various conditions. You could work on government-funded research, collaborate with universities, or partner with private industry stakeholders on cutting-edge innovations. Daily tasks often include conducting experiments, writing technical reports, and presenting findings to both engineering teams and non-technical stakeholders. This role offers opportunities to contribute to advancements in transportation, water resources, structural systems, and environmental engineering, providing a diverse and intellectually stimulating work environment.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a research civil engineer, and why are they important?

To succeed as a Research Civil Engineer, you need a solid understanding of civil engineering principles, advanced analytical skills, and typically at least a bachelor’s or master’s degree in civil engineering or a related field. Familiarity with software such as AutoCAD, MATLAB, and structural analysis tools, as well as knowledge of relevant standards and certifications like a Professional Engineer (PE) license, is often required. Strong problem-solving abilities, effective communication, and a collaborative mindset help you excel in interdisciplinary research environments. These skills are vital for accurately designing experiments, interpreting data, and presenting findings that drive innovation and improvements in civil engineering practices.

Job description

This Opportunity

WSP’s Construction Materials Team is growing, and we have opportunity for an Senior Civil Engineer Herndon, VA location. Provides high level technical assistance and guidance for multi-site/phase technical due diligence, including site design, impact assessment, permitting, improvement, and construction of projects and systems in the public and private sector. Tasks include the research, design, conceptual plan development, planning, and construction of facilities, stormwater management, grading/earthwork minimization, roads, buildings, water supply systems, and sewage treatment. Substantiates reports and documentation to advise on material, installation, design, and construction specifications. Ensures that responsibilities are delivered and adhered to with a level of quality that meets or exceeds acceptable industry standards for design, safety, and functionality.

Your Impact
  • Involved from project inception to completion in the design and construction of private development and infrastructure projects, including greenfield site development, rehabilitation and reconstruction, grading, drainage, pavement design, specifications, building materials, phasing, and construction safety plans.
  • Contribute to, and monitor cross-functional teams of engineers, planners, and scientific professionals to execute project work on mid-level and/or multiple concurrent projects, including budgets, tracking hours and expenses, task completion, cost and quantities of materials/equipment/labor, technical calculations, permit applications, construction, compliance documentation, and regulatory and technical analysis memos.
  • Provide guidance with collecting, compiling, and analyzing data from the physical work site, surveys, blueprints, GIS data, subsurface utility information, maps, hydrologic analysis, geotechnical data, and other matrices for project development, design, and construction.
  • Apply high-level civil engineering techniques and processes to identify improvements for various infrastructure project phases including concept development, preliminary earthwork/final grading plans, preliminary design, final design, procurement, construction, and operation.
  • Perform professional civil engineering work and conduct research and inspections of proposed and existing site conditions, resources, building, infrastructure, transportation channels, and operations to determine conformance with applicable rules, standards, and construction or operating permits.
  • Develop construction plans, specifications, and cost estimates; preparing construction safety and phasing plans, and updating infrastructure layout plans that require coordination with owners, other disciplines, sub-consultants, and clients.
  • Prepare, and critically review conceptual grading plans, stormwater management systems, utilities and earthwork cut/fill analyses for constructability.
  • Coordinate, review and approve infrastructure design plans, ensuring data integrity and work is compliant with all applicable codes, ordinances, and regulations.
  • Prepare data and visualizations such as tables, charts, reports, sketches, calculations, cross-sections, and other illustrations for the interpretation or presentation of more complex data, findings, or analyses.
  • Prepare comprehensive technical reports and presentations that explain research, concepts, and recommendations to prevent, control, restore, or address engineering, design, and/or construction issues or opportunities.
  • Analyze, evaluate, and interpret data obtained during field investigations, offering input with developing action plans for moderate- to high-level risk mitigation activities.
  • Interact with regulatory agencies, subcontractors, and clients in a confident and professional manner.
  • Collaborate with professionals, other engineers, planners, and infrastructure authorities on Federal, State, regional, and locally funded improvement and development projects, as well as proposal and business development opportunities.
  • Remain current in latest civil engineering techniques and practices.
  • Exercise responsible and ethical decision-making regarding company funds, resources and conduct, and adhere to WSP’s Code of Conduct and related policies and procedures.
  • Perform additional responsibilities as required by business needs.
